- Dive into the captivating world of Japanese craftsmanship with Koji-San, a master artisan renowned for his skill in handcrafting bamboo Kishu Herazao fishing rods. Step by step, follow Koji-San's meticulous process as he transforms raw bamboo, specifically Sasamorpha borealis, into exquisite fishing rods designed to catch Japanese crucian carp.
Located in Hashimoto, Wakayama Prefecture, Japan, Koji-San's workshop is where the magic unfolds. Here, the bamboos - suzutake, madake, and yadake - are carefully selected, dried for several years, and meticulously examined before being crafted into fishing rods. With over one hundred and thirty steps of handiwork, Koji-San brings to life each rod with precision and artistry, from cutting to assembly and finishing.
Notably, these Kishu Herazao rods boast the namitsugi jointing technique to ensure durability and prevent breakage. Each rod, composed of three to five bamboo sections, undergoes rigorous testing to ensure strength and flexibility, making them not only functional but also exquisite works of art.

Chapters:
0:00 - Intro
0:25 - ‘Takegari’ - harvesting bamboo
1:15 - ‘Kijikumi’ - Selecting the pieces
3:08 - ‘Hi-ire’ Firing (Straightening the bamboo over hot coals)
4:30 - ‘Nananuki’ - Removing the insides
5:29 - ‘Komikezuri’ - Cutting the Komi / Shaping the insert
5:40 - ‘Hosaki Kezuri’ - Carving the tip of the rod
6:17 - ‘Itomaki’ Winding silk thread
6:50 - ‘Urushinuri’ - Applying Urushi lacquer
8:21 - ‘Togidashi’ - scrubbing back the lacquer
8:41 - ‘SashiKomi’ - fitting the pieces / carving out the insert joins
9:53 - ‘Dou Urushi’ - Final coating of lacquer
10:29 - Assembling the completed rod
10:50 - In the field fishing
